A Brief History of Ice Cream

The history of ice cream is as cool and intriguing as the treat itself. While its exact origins are debated, evidence suggests that the ancient Chinese were among the first to create a form of ice cream as early as 200 BC. They mixed milk and rice to make a frozen mixture. The Persians followed, inventing a special chilled food made of rose water and vermicelli, which was served to royalty during summers.

It wasn’t until the 17th century that ice cream made its way to Europe, where it became a luxurious item enjoyed by the elite. The first ice cream recipe was published in 1686 in England, and by the 19th century, it had become more accessible to the general public, thanks to technological advancements in refrigeration.

The Joy of Variety

One of the most delightful aspects of ice cream is its vast array of flavors and styles. From classic vanilla and chocolate to exotic concoctions like lavender and matcha green tea, there’s an ice cream flavor for every palate. The texture can vary as well, from the dense creaminess of gelato to the airy lightness of soft serve.
